A Dhaka court has placed former lawmaker and Lieutenant General (retd) Masud Uddin Chowdhury on a three-day remand for the third time in a case involving embezzlement of Tk 240 billion and human trafficking.
After completing a six-day remand in the second phase, Masud Chowdhury was produced before the Chief Metropolitan Magistrate Court on Saturday. The investigation officer requested an additional four-day remand to continue the probe, reports BSS.
Following the hearing, Metropolitan Magistrate Didarul Alam, acting on behalf of the CMM, approved a three-day police remand.
Earlier, he was arrested on the night of March 23 at his residence in the Baridhara DOHS area.
